Thousands of students, blowing whistles and banging pots and pans together, formed a noisy protest march through the streets of the Serbian capital, Belgrade on Thursday (2/1).
It was the second of what the students hoped would be daily 'noise'
demonstrations designed symbolically to drown out the sound of the
government-aligned Serbian TV news programme which runs at the same time.
In another part of the capital, the Serbian opposition called a mass rally again on the 45th straight day of protests. The protesters marched forward to confront the lines of riot police, but then turned away without incident.
People at the rally greeted with prolonged applause a statement read out from leaders of the Serbian Orthodox Church. In a strongly worded statement church leaders "energetically and publicly condemned" the cancellation by the authorities of sweeping opposition victories in major Serbian towns on November 17, which have sparked unprecedented street demonstrations.
